As verbs, supplicate is a hyponym of beg; that is, supplicate is a word with a more specific, narrower meaning than beg:
  • beg: call upon in supplication; entreat
  • supplicate: ask humbly (for something)
Other hyponyms of beg include crave, importune, insist.
